The Red Mist

Drifting through the ruins of the Violent Sorrow, the Red Mist is more than a mere atmospheric phenomenon—it is a curse, a weapon, and a lingering wound upon Dum Ramil. Any who breathe it in are seized by a mad, bloodthirsty rage, their minds reduced to primal violence. None are spared from its touch, and those who enter its domain must do so with caution, or not at all.

The Birth of Madness

The origins of the Red Mist are not entirely known, though it is widely believed to be a consequence of Ragon’s sealing. Whether it was a curse laid upon the city or a byproduct of an ancient battle, none can say. What is certain is that since that day, the mist has never fully lifted. It lingers, creeping through the ruins like a silent predator, waiting for its next victim.

Effects of the Mist

The Red Mist does not kill outright but instead corrupts the mind, stripping those who inhale it of reason and restraint. The first breath sends victims into a violent frenzy, lashing out at anything nearby, even allies. As exposure continues, their thoughts erode further until only murderous instinct remains, leaving behind nothing but raw, uncontrollable aggression. For some, the effects are temporary, fading after they escape the mist’s grasp. Others are not so fortunate; their minds never recover, their willpower permanently shattered, leaving them forever lost to the madness.

A Weapon in the Wrong Hands

Though feared by most, the cult lurking within the Violent Sorrow sees the Red Mist as a sacred tool of destruction. They use it in their rituals and in battle, embracing its madness, believing that through its chaos, Ragon’s power will rise again.

No Cure, Only Escape

There is no known way to resist or cure the mist—only avoiding it entirely can guarantee safety. Some wear masks soaked in alchemical compounds, while others rely on protective wards and incantations. Yet, no method is perfect, and the Red Mist has claimed more souls than any sword.

To step into the mist is to gamble with fate. And fate rarely shows mercy.
